Solve (x + 1< 5) n (X-4>-3)​

Answer:

 1 < x < 4

Step-by-step explanation:

Given:

Condition 1:

x + 1< 5

Subtracting 1 from both sides

x + 1 -1 < 5 -1

x < 4

Condition 2:

x-4>-3

Adding 4 on both sides

x - 4 +4 > -3 +4

x > 1

Now combining both conditions:

             1 < x < 4
